The first Sunday of the 2018 regular season brought some good (Seahawks and Cardinals) lost and some bad (49ers lost), but football is back. We close out the first Sunday of the season with the Green Bay Packers hosting the Chicago Bears on Sunday Night Football.
The Bears have been in the news thanks to the addition of Khalil Mack last weekend. Their defense was already making strides under coordinator Vic Fangio, and adding a dominant pass rusher like Mack only adds to it. He is expected to be on a pitch count, but he is an impact player even on limited work.
Meanwhile, the Packers have Aaron Rodgers back after his broken collarbone cost them big last season. His return provides an old guard vs. new guard matchup as he will be opposed by Mitchell Trubisky. The Bears offense added some playmakers for Trubisky, and expectations are growing in the Windy City.
The Packers are sitting at between 6.5 and 7 point favorites at the moment. They were up at 7.5 points, so if you waited to bet on them, you might have landed that key number under a full touchdown. I’m taking the Packers to cover, even though I made the pick when the line was at 7.5. The Bears are intriguing, but I think we see big things from the Packers tonight.
